Which of the following compounds is least likely to give effervescence of $$CO_2$$ in presence of aq. NaHCO$$_3$$?
Effervescence of $$CO_2$$ with aqueous $$NaHCO_3$$ is observed only when the organic compound can donate a proton more acidic than the first proton of carbonic acid $$H_2CO_3$$.
The equilibrium that decides the test is
$$\text{HA} + NaHCO_3 \;\rightleftharpoons\; NaA + H_2CO_3 \;\rightleftharpoons\; NaA + CO_2\uparrow + H_2O$$
For the reaction to proceed to the right, the acid strength order must be $$\text{p}K_a(\text{HA}) \lt \text{p}K_a(H_2CO_3)\;( \approx 6.4 ).$$
